Cream of Cheat Mushroom Soup
- Ready In:
- 4hrs 5mins
- Ingredients:
- 7
- Yields:
-
1 4 quart crock
- Serves:
- 5
ingredients
- 2 cups chicken broth
- 8 ounces sliced mushrooms, with 12 perfect slices reserved (to garnish, fresh, from the grocery store)
- 1 (10 3/4 ounce) can condensed cream of chicken soup (undiluted)
- 2 (10 3/4 ounce) cans condensed cream of mushroom soup (undiluted)
- 1 cup heavy cream
- 8 8 ounces any good swiss cheese or 8 ounces monterey jack cheese
- 1⁄2 teaspoon fresh ground black pepper
directions
- Combine chicken broth and the package of mushrooms (remember to reserve those 12 perfect slices for the garnish) in a blender. Zoop them up.
- Add the can of Cream of Chicken soup to the blender. Zoop it all up.
- Spray the inside of a 4-quart slow cooker with Pam.
- Add the contents of the blender to the crock-pot.
- Add the cans of Cream of Mushroom soup to the crock-pot. Stir. Add the heavy cream, shredded cheese, and ground black pepper. Stir again.
- Cook on LOW for 4 to 5 hours.
- Ladle into bowls. Sprinkle with parsley and float several mushroom slices on top as a garnish.
